cheekla - focus on paying the mortgage FIRST! Repaying the PDL'
cheekla - focus on paying the mortgage FIRST! Repaying the PDL's should not be THE first priority - your mortgage should be. You can pay the PDL's over time...if you lose your house you will be in deep do-do!
PLEASE PLEASE PLEASE...take care of basic needs such as housing, car, work, and food first...unsecured debt can be settled/resolved over time.
